LAHECC_Minutes_20180102-DRAFT-1.docx 3 7 Tech Talk by David Gilmour: a.David WQ1K stated he had been in contact with the County ADC Michael Fox for fast data emergency communication. b.Michael Fox suggested to start on working on ARDEN (Amateur Radio Emergency Data Network); Cupertino and LA ARES have been experimenting with its use and application.. c.David asked for volunteers to start a small study group to experiment with ARDEN. His proposal would, initially, use 5GHz Ubiquiti gears. 8 Upcoming Reminders: a.Dru reminded all hands about signing up for various alerts noted below. b.LAH town events: http://www.losaltoshills.ca.gov/calendar.aspx c.ARES/RACES courses & events: http://www.scc-ares- races.org/aresraces.htm d.CERT & PEP training; CERT Supervisors and members activities: http://www.lahcfd.org/community-programs/public-classes e.Links: Town Alerts: http://www.losaltoshills.ca.gov/381/EMERGENCY- ALERTS Alert SCC: https://www.sccgov.org/sites/alertscc/Pages/home.aspx f.ECC QRG (Quick Reference Guide) available online at: https://goo.gl/h93sye 9 Adjourn: Ed W7WPO moved to adjourn, seconded by Andy, and adjournment was approved unanimously at 20:30.
